If you're looking to up your trading game, the MACD 1-Minute Scalper might just be the tool you need. This system utilizes two moving averages along with the MACD indicator on a 1-minute time frame, featuring a trailing stop loss and take profit settings. It's been known to perform particularly well on major forex pairs and NASDAQ stocks.
Getting Started
Before diving in, here are a few tips to consider:
- Test it out on a demo account first. This is crucial to understand how it works without risking your capital.
- This EA trades only based on the open price of each candle. Keep that in mind when analyzing your results.
- If you prefer not to increase your lot size after a loss, adjust the setting: IncreaseFactor=0.
Input Settings Overview
- Use_TP_In_Money: Activate take profit in monetary values (true/false).
- TP_In_Money: Set take profit in money (values: 10-100).
- Use_TP_In_Percent: Activate take profit in percentage (true/false).
- TP_In_Percent: Set take profit in percentage (values: 10-100).
- Enable_Trailing: Activate trailing stops (true/false).
- Take Profit In Money: Define your take profit in current currency (values: 25-200).
- Stop Loss In Money: Set your stop loss in current currency (values: 1-20).
- Exit: Close trades if the trend reverses against you (true/false).
- Lots: Define your lot size (values: 0.01-1).
- IncreaseFactor: Determine how much to increase lot sizes after a loss (values: 0.001-0.1).
- Stop_Loss: Set your stop loss (values: 30-500).
- MagicNumber: Assign a magic number for trade identification (values: 1-100000).
- TakeProfit: Define your take profit (values: 50-200).
- FastMA: Set the fast moving average (values: 1-20).
- SlowMA: Set the slow moving average (values: 50-200).
- Mom_Sell: Set the momentum sell trigger (values: 0.1-0.9).
- Mom_Buy: Set the momentum buy trigger (values: 0.1-0.9).
- UseEquityStop: Activate equity stop (true).
- TotalEquityRisk: Define your total equity risk (values: 0.01-20).
- Max_Trades: Set the maximum number of trades (1-12).
- FractalNum: Number of high and low points to consider (values: 1-10).
Final Thoughts
As a reminder, it's essential to optimize this EA every few months using the input values mentioned above. You can utilize it as either a hedging grid EA or for single trades.
Want to learn how to backtest? Check out this guide.

Comments 0